1. Savannah, Georgia

March is an ideal time to visit Savannah, Georgia, with its blooming azaleas and mild weather. Visitors can stroll through the historic district, where cobblestone streets and moss-draped oak trees set a romantic backdrop. Don’t miss the St. Patrick’s Day celebration, one of the largest in the country, which fills the city with parades, music, and green decorations.

In Savannah, you can explore Forsyth Park, enjoy a riverboat cruise, or take a ghost tour to delve into the city’s haunted history. 3. Washington, D.C.

March marks the beginning of the cherry blossom season in Washington, D.C., making it one of the best times to visit the nation’s capital. The National Cherry Blossom Festival kicks off, celebrating the beautiful blooms with parades, cultural events, and fireworks. This event draws visitors from all over the world to witness the city’s transformation into a pink-and-white wonderland.

Apart from the cherry blossoms, Washington, D.C. offers numerous attractions such as the Smithsonian museums, the National Mall, and historic monuments. The pleasant spring weather makes it an ideal time to explore the city’s outdoor spaces and iconic landmarks.

4. Austin, Texas

The capital of Texas is a buzzing place to go in March thanks to the South by Southwest (SXSW) festival. This massive event draws in musicians, filmmakers, and tech innovators from around the globe. The city’s music scene is legendary, and visitors can enjoy live performances at countless venues, both big and small.

Beyond the festival, Austin offers a rich cultural experience with its food trucks, outdoor activities, and unique neighborhoods. The pleasant weather is perfect for kayaking on Lady Bird Lake, hiking the Barton Creek Greenbelt, or exploring the vibrant downtown area. Austin’s eclectic charm makes it a must-visit in March.

6. San Diego, California

San Diego’s year-round mild climate makes it a fantastic destination in any month, but March offers the added bonus of whale watching season. Visitors can take a boat tour to see the magnificent gray whales migrating along the coast. The city’s beaches, such as La Jolla and Coronado, are perfect for a day of relaxation and sunbathing.

San Diego also boasts world-class attractions like the San Diego Zoo, Balboa Park, and the historic Gaslamp Quarter. The city’s vibrant food scene, with its mix of fresh seafood and Mexican cuisine, adds to the appeal. San Diego’s diverse attractions make it an ideal destination in March.

10. Napa Valley, California

March is an excellent time to visit Napa Valley, California, with its blooming vineyards and mild weather. The wine country comes to life with bud break, the first stage of the grape growing season. Visitors can enjoy wine tastings, vineyard tours, and gourmet dining experiences.

Beyond the wineries, Napa Valley offers beautiful landscapes, hot air balloon rides, and luxurious spas. The scenic beauty and world-class wine make Napa Valley a perfect destination for a March getaway.

11. New York City, New York

New York City in March begins to thaw out from winter, with the first signs of spring appearing in Central Park. The city’s iconic attractions, such as Times Square, the Statue of Liberty, and the Empire State Building, are less crowded compared to the peak tourist season.

March also brings events like the St. Patrick’s Day Parade and the Orchid Show at the New York Botanical Garden. The vibrant arts scene, with Broadway shows and numerous museums, ensures there is always something to do. New York City’s endless attractions make it one of the best places to visit in March in the USA.
